2. Dollar-Based Economy for Stability
Panama uses the U.S. dollar as its official currency, which provides a major advantage for North American investors.
Benefits include:
- No currency exchange risk
- Easier financial planning
- Greater confidence in long-term investments
This level of stability is a key reason why Panama stands out in Latin America.
